





D’n’P Events was formed by Dave Lamb and Dan Broughton in 2009 bringing together D’n’P Disco and Karaoke Roadshow along with Sounds United Disco, but our roots go much further than that!!
D’n’P Disco and Karaoke Roadshow.
D’n’P Disco Roadshow was formed by Dave Lamb in
2002 since then has gone from strength to strength. Karaoke was later added to the
list of services provided by Dave so the name of D’n’P Disco and Karaoke Roadshow
was then adopted. Over the years D’n’P has grown to become one of the top Disco and
Karaoke service providers in London and the south east, performing at events in areas
of London, Kent, Surrey, Oxfordshire, Essex, Hertfordshire to name but a few. Dave
was joined by Alex Riley not long after D’n’P started up. Alex assisted Dave at most
events helping to compere and host events. Coming from an entertainment background,
Alex was and continues to be a valuable asset to D’n’P, with his knowledge, lively
character and unique presenting style. Alex and Dave still work together to this
very day under the D’n’P Events brand. Throughout D’n’P’s existence, Dave enlisted
the services of his father in law, Geoff, whom has many years experience with electronics,
in particular audio and visual equipment. Geoff continues to work with D’n’P by maintaining
and servicing the D’n’P equipment to ensure reliability and meet customer, venue
and legal requirements.
Sounds United Disco.
Sounds United Disco was formed by Dan Broughton in 2004 after
a short period of DJ-ing at events for a local football team by nicking his dad’s
Hi Fi amp and speakers and hooking them up to an old mixer he had! After some time
Dan decided to purchase some professional equipment and has never looked back since!
Sounds United Disco was then formed by Dan, specialising in 18th and 21st birthday
parities among other events. Dan ‘bumped’ into Dave Lamb at his local pub one night,
unaware that Dave was already in full swing with D’n’P Disco and Karaoke. The pair
got talking and as they say “ the rest is history”. Dan and Dave started obtaining
and distributing work between Sounds United Disco and D’n’P Disco and Karaoke as
well as working together at various events.
By mutual agreement, Dan passed on full
responsibility for Sounds United Disco onto Dave Lamb in 2009. It was then decided
to rename the reformed business D’n’P Events, since the majority of the work was
not solely disco based. Bringing the two units together with a host of other contacts,
we are able to offer a vast array of Mobile Events Solutions, from karaoke to an
outdoor event, from a pub to a large outdoor open space.
